    German robotics not sweating China

    German robotics companies express confidence in their ability to attract industrial customers over rapidly expanding Chinese competitors, citing advantages in reliability and data security. This contrasts with US firms, which are seeking government support to counter Chinese competition. Germany, as Europe’s largest economy, is exploring autonomous robots to address industrial challenges and an aging workforce.

    Almost 4 in 10 Americans have a ‘junk drawer’ full of their old electronics. It’s because of a very specific anxiety

    A survey of 4,000 American consumers found that 39% store old electronics in drawers due to data security concerns and lack of recycling knowledge. Recycling and reselling accounted for only 10% of devices each, with solutions like Best Buy and online platforms suggested for proper disposal.

    French Official Arrested who Sold Crypto Users Data to Criminals, Leading to 41 Kidnappings in 2026

    A senior French tax official was arrested for selling cryptocurrency investors' personal data, including home addresses and crypto holdings, leading to 41 kidnappings. The incident highlights severe government failures in securing sensitive information and regulating cryptocurrency.

    European civil servants are being forced off WhatsApp

    European civil servants are being required to stop using WhatsApp for official communications due to security concerns. They are transitioning to a new messaging service developed by the European Union to ensure data protection and compliance with security protocols.
